Kos Town Harbour
The castle overlooks the harbour in Kos Town and is extremely impressive from the outside. It was built by the Knights of St. John on the foundations of the original castle and the walls of the ancient city.

Kos Town Next to Hippocrates Tree
This zone of archaeological discovery is one of the most important sites in Kos Town itself. The Harbour excavations. In which you can find many remains of the walls of the old harbour and several places of worship
